Hi Taiko,
I will (partly) skip the first part of your message and let others reply on that, as I don't have experience with NS simulations.
Regarding the gravitational wave extraction, I think you are accessing the data correctly (your example gives the time series for one mode at one radius), and there should be more than one element in general. From your parameter file, it seems the output should go to an ascii file (it's the default), so you can double check in that file too.
However, since you have `Multipole::out_every = 128`, does your simulation reach iteration 128 and later? In particular, because you're getting nans at iteration 0, does the simulation actually go past t=0? Given what you're saying, I guess your single element of `SimDir.gws[100][(2,2)].x` is 0 (i.e t=0).

Dear Einstein Toolkit Users,
I am a new Einstein Toolkit user, and I have some questions about a BNS simulation.
I am trying to run a BNS simulation using bns.par, which I downloaded from Einstein Toolkit Gallery (https://einsteintoolkit.org/gallery/bns/index.html) and slightly modified.
I can successfully create and submit the simulation but the following message appears during the simulation:
INFO (IllinoisGRMHD): C2P: Iter. # 0, Lev: 5 NumPts= 132300 | Backups: 0 0 0 | Fixes: VL= 0 rho*= 0 Averaged pts = 38250 Font1D 38250 | Failures: 2250 InHoriz= 0 / 0 | 1.00 iters/gridpt Error, Sum: rho 6.378e-08, 2.433e-05 | tau nan, -nan | Sx nan, nan | Sy nan, nan | Sz nan, nan
To investigate this problem, I added the following parameters:
Multipole::interpolator_name = "Lagrange polynomial interpolation"
Multipole::interpolator_pars = "order=4"
I also changed the parameter Driver::ghost_size from 3 to 4, but the same error occurred.
I would like to ask:
*
What could cause tau, Sx, Sy, and Sz to become NaN in this situation?
*
Does this indicate a failure of C2P conversion?
*
Are there any parameter settings or initial data that I should check first?
Additionally, I have another question. When I use kuibit to extract Psi4, I expected to obtain the full time series (or all available modes) but the returned object contains only one element, for example,
SimDir.gws[100][(2,2)].y=[-9.79586237e-15-5.27476073e-14j].
Other attributes such as
SimDir.gws[100][(2,2)].x
also contain only one element. Is this a correct behavior or could it indicate a problem with my .par file?
